About

Ahmad Baraani-Dastjerdi is a scholar working on Artificial Intelligence, Computer Networks and Communications and Information Systems. According to data from OpenAlex, Ahmad Baraani-Dastjerdi has authored 38 papers receiving a total of 348 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 20 papers in Artificial Intelligence, 9 papers in Computer Networks and Communications and 8 papers in Information Systems. Recurrent topics in Ahmad Baraani-Dastjerdi’s work include Topic Modeling (5 papers), Network Security and Intrusion Detection (4 papers) and Artificial Immune Systems Applications (4 papers). Ahmad Baraani-Dastjerdi is often cited by papers focused on Topic Modeling (5 papers), Network Security and Intrusion Detection (4 papers) and Artificial Immune Systems Applications (4 papers). Ahmad Baraani-Dastjerdi collaborates with scholars based in Iran, Australia and Germany. Ahmad Baraani-Dastjerdi's co-authors include Nasser Ghasem-Aghaee, Mohammad Ali Nematbakhsh, Gert Jan Hofstede, Tim Verwaart, Ali Aydın Selçuk, Stefan Wagner, Navid Khoshavi, Nasser Ghadiri, Ali A. Ghorbani and John Keane and has published in prestigious journals such as Expert Systems with Applications, IEEE Access and Information Sciences.
